Biography
Training/Education; born June 24, 1951, in Chicago; bachelor's degree, political science/history, De Paul University, 1975; M.S. in public administration, De Paul University, 1984; Supervisor of Water Operations, Chicago Water Department, 1975-81; Regional Affairs Officer, Regional Transportation Authority, 1980-81; Manager of Training and Education, Cook County Department of Human Resources, 1983-present; married (wife, Kieran), has two children, Ellie and Joey.
